news 2026/5/16 4:06:59

Windows系统pgvector终极部署手册:3种方法快速搞定

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Windows系统pgvector终极部署手册:3种方法快速搞定

Windows系统pgvector终极部署手册:3种方法快速搞定

【免费下载链接】pgvectorOpen-source vector similarity search for Postgres项目地址: https://gitcode.com/GitHub_Trending/pg/pgvector

PostgreSQL的pgvector扩展为数据库注入强大的向量相似性搜索能力,让您在Windows环境下轻松处理AI向量数据。本手册提供完整的Windows安装解决方案,帮助您避开常见陷阱,确保一次成功。

快速入门概览

在开始安装之前,请确认您的系统满足以下关键要求:

必备软件清单:

  • PostgreSQL 16.1或更高版本(推荐官方安装包)
  • Microsoft Visual Studio 2019或更新版本
  • pgvector源代码

版本兼容性检查:当前最新版本pgvector 0.8.1支持PostgreSQL 13+版本,请确保两者版本匹配。

一键安装方案

这是最简单的部署方式,特别适合生产环境快速配置:

  1. 获取预编译文件:从官方渠道下载Windows版DLL文件
  2. 文件部署操作:将DLL文件复制到PostgreSQL的lib目录
  3. 扩展文件安装:将control和sql文件复制到share/extension目录
  4. 服务重启生效:重新启动PostgreSQL服务

源码编译攻略

对于需要自定义功能或特定版本的用户,推荐使用源码编译方式:

详细操作步骤:

  1. 以管理员身份打开"x64 Native Tools Command Prompt for VS"
  2. 设置PostgreSQL安装路径环境变量
  3. 获取源代码:git clone --branch v0.8.1 https://gitcode.com/GitHub_Trending/pg/pgvector.git
  4. 编译安装:使用Makefile.win进行构建

功能验证演示

完成安装后,通过以下步骤验证pgvector是否正常工作:

基础功能测试:

-- 启用扩展功能 CREATE EXTENSION vector; -- 创建测试数据表 CREATE TABLE test_items (id bigserial PRIMARY KEY, embedding vector(3)); -- 插入示例向量数据 INSERT INTO test_items (embedding) VALUES ('[1,2,3]'), ('[4,5,6]'); -- 执行相似性搜索查询 SELECT * FROM test_items ORDER BY embedding <-> '[3,1,2]' LIMIT 5;

性能调优技巧

根据硬件配置适当调整PostgreSQL内存参数:

关键参数配置:

-- 查看当前内存设置 SHOW shared_buffers; SHOW work_mem; -- 建议优化配置 SET maintenance_work_mem = '2GB';

问题排查宝典

常见问题快速诊断:

  1. 扩展创建失败:检查文件权限和服务状态
  2. 向量操作异常:验证向量维度和数据类型
  3. 搜索性能问题:检查索引配置和内存设置

解决方案汇总:

  • 确保Visual Studio C++组件完整安装
  • 确认PostgreSQL安装路径正确
  • 验证环境变量配置准确

通过本手册的详细指导,您应该能够在Windows系统上顺利完成pgvector扩展的安装配置,为PostgreSQL数据库增添强大的向量搜索能力。

【免费下载链接】pgvectorOpen-source vector similarity search for Postgres项目地址: https://gitcode.com/GitHub_Trending/pg/pgvector

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/10 8:28:43

Hunyuan模型加载失败?Gradio Web部署问题解决指南

Hunyuan模型加载失败&#xff1f;Gradio Web部署问题解决指南 1. 引言 1.1 背景与挑战 Tencent-Hunyuan/HY-MT1.5-1.8B 是由腾讯混元团队开发的高性能机器翻译模型&#xff0c;基于 Transformer 架构构建&#xff0c;参数量达 1.8B&#xff08;18亿&#xff09;&#xff0c;…

作者头像 李华
网站建设 2026/5/9 15:55:09

惊艳!Qwen3-Reranker-0.6B在长文本处理中的实际效果

惊艳&#xff01;Qwen3-Reranker-0.6B在长文本处理中的实际效果 1. 引言&#xff1a;轻量级重排序模型的新标杆 随着检索增强生成&#xff08;RAG&#xff09;架构在大模型应用中的广泛落地&#xff0c;文本重排序&#xff08;Text Reranking&#xff09;作为提升检索精度的关…

作者头像 李华
网站建设 2026/5/10 4:59:24

gpt-oss-20b智能写作实战:云端10分钟出稿,2块钱玩一整天

gpt-oss-20b智能写作实战&#xff1a;云端10分钟出稿&#xff0c;2块钱玩一整天 你是不是也经常在小红书刷到那种“AI写周报神器”的视频&#xff1f;看着别人三秒生成一份条理清晰、语气专业的周报&#xff0c;自己却还在熬夜敲字、反复修改格式&#xff0c;心里那个羡慕啊。…

作者头像 李华
网站建设 2026/5/9 21:25:52

3步快速上手ollama-python:打造本地AI聊天应用终极指南

3步快速上手ollama-python&#xff1a;打造本地AI聊天应用终极指南 【免费下载链接】ollama-python 项目地址: https://gitcode.com/GitHub_Trending/ol/ollama-python 还在为AI应用开发的高成本和复杂配置烦恼吗&#xff1f;ollama-python作为Ollama官方Python客户端库…

作者头像 李华
网站建设 2026/5/15 20:00:30

7天精通数学动画框架:从编程小白到可视化大师

7天精通数学动画框架&#xff1a;从编程小白到可视化大师 【免费下载链接】manim A community-maintained Python framework for creating mathematical animations. 项目地址: https://gitcode.com/GitHub_Trending/man/manim 还在为复杂的数学概念难以直观呈现而苦恼…

作者头像 李华
网站建设 2026/5/14 15:24:51

零编码实现AI抠图自动化,科哥镜像太适合新手了

零编码实现AI抠图自动化&#xff0c;科哥镜像太适合新手了 1. 背景与需求&#xff1a;图像抠图的智能化转型 在数字内容创作、电商运营、社交媒体设计等场景中&#xff0c;图像抠图&#xff08;Image Matting&#xff09;是一项高频且关键的任务。传统方式依赖Photoshop等专业…

作者头像 李华